Sales
AddressProperty TypeCurrent Estimated ValuePrice PaidDate
1 FOWLER ROAD Semi-Detached £94,000 8 Jan 2007
2 FOWLER ROAD Semi-Detached £29,000 10 Dec 1999
3 FOWLER ROAD Semi-Detached £182,500 8 Oct 2021
6 FOWLER ROAD Semi-Detached £159,995 8 Sep 2017
9 FOWLER ROAD Semi-Detached £128,000 26 Oct 2016
11 FOWLER ROAD Semi-Detached £140,000 31 May 2023
12 FOWLER ROAD Semi-Detached £92,000 14 Mar 2006